Ellen’s current address is 120 Summitt Oaks Pl #1408, Huntsville, Al 35801. This person's birth year is 1976. Ellen has reached the age of 48 years. She has stayed in Birmingham, Huntsville and Mobile before moving to Huntsville. The number currently linked to Ellen is (205) 339-2509.